As shown the dealer buffed this car and left the worst swirls and monogramming that I have ever seen. And what made it worse is that they did not remove any or the marring or scratches. 3 step polish was performed and 4 step on some specific areas. Items used Lusso Oro car wash Dawn dish soap Adams Detail spray Adams all purpose cleaner Adams VRT Adams Undercarriage spray Adams IN&OUT Adams Glass Cleaner Menzerna Power Gloss Menzerna Super Intense polish Menzerna PO106FA Menzerna PO85RD P21s metal polish Uber Medium Clay Sonax wheel cleaner Adams Machine super wax Lusso Oro carnauba wax Tools used Uber foam gun 2 bucket grit guards Flex XC2301 VR Sonax wheel brush Uber boars hair brush Start with the wash Cleaning the rims, tires and the engine bay Time to strip the old wax off All good to start polishing—This was the paint that the dealer said “Look pretty good” Clay after passenger door Removing the old wax from the plastic trim All prepped for polish and wax Just got this polish from Phil earlier last week Taped up half the drivers door for a 50/50 Hood before and after--- this was the worst body part of the car. Before AFTER I masked of the front half of the hood to see the difference. (Front done back not touched) After 1 coat of Adams machine super wax (this car will be outside so wanted to get some sealant on it) Then 4 coats of Lusso Oro Wax
